Cojutepeque
Cojutepeque, located in the Cuscatlán department of El Salvador, holds strategic significance as a distribution point within Central America. It provides access to regional markets, supported by growing industrial and agricultural sectors. The area's economy is bolstered by manufacturing and food processing industries, creating a consistent demand for specialized freight services. Infrastructure in the region relies on national highways that connect to broader Central American networks.
